Have you ever turned down an invitation because you didn’t have the ‘right’ clothes?
Yesterday I went to Ideas Fest alone. I felt nervous about not knowing anyone, so I thought carefully about what I could wear to help me feel confident and invite connection.
I chose sunny yellow and, of course, my FABULOUS sequin duster coat. 🪩 The same jacket featured on the cover of my book, Don’t Save It For Best We Are Curves.
By the time I reached the coffee station, I’d already spoken to five people I’d never met.
My outfit was an invitation. An ice-breaker, a conversation starter and a way of telling the world who I am.
I met fascinating new people, had deep conversations with strangers and bumped into people I knew, including some I’d only ever met online. They recognised me by the sequins and big earrings!
